#161: EAGAIN
------------------------+---------------------------------------------------
Reporter: mrpingouin | Owner: admin
Type: Feature | Status: new
Priority: 1 | Milestone:
Component: Liquidsoap | Version:
Keywords: | Mac: 1
Linux: 1 | Netbsd: 1
Other: 1 | Freebsd: 1
------------------------+---------------------------------------------------
Just a minor thing to remember and address one day...
I was listening to a stream via input.http and got disconnected because of
network lag (I had a big download next at the same time). At each
disconnection I obtained the following:
{{{
2008/08/13 17:49:50 [stream.vorbis:2] Read error Unix.Unix_error(2,
"read", "")
}}}
My first thought was that we should make common errors more user-friendly,
i.e. put an explaination instead of the exception directly. My second
thought is that maybe we shouldn't even see that one, since it's actually
EAGAIN: does it come from a place where we improperly use Unix.read? By
the way, this error is followed by an End_of_file each time.
--
Ticket URL: <http://savonet.rastageeks.org/ticket/161>
Savonet <http://savonet.rastageeks.org/>
Let's program our stream !
-------------------------------------------------------------------------
This SF.Net email is sponsored by the Moblin Your Move Developer's challenge
Build the coolest Linux based applications with Moblin SDK & win great prizes
Grand prize is a trip for two to an Open Source event anywhere in the world
http://moblin-contest.org/redirect.php?banner_id=100&url=/
_______________________________________________
Savonet-trac m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/savonet-trac